thanks for the info. i had already researched the lokar stuff (their catalog is online in .pdf format as well) and knew mostly what i wanted. i just wasnt sure about 1) the length of handle to get, and 2) if i should get the transmission-mount or the floor-mount style. (i am running a th350 with the short downey adapter, so their bracket cant mount up to the tailhousing bolts like it should). but i decided i could work something out for that. ordered up the shifter, boot with indicator, control module, neutral safety/backup switch, and a matching boot for the transfer case lever - just like yours!

Little work on the lv tonight, not much. All I did this evening was shoot a coat of epoxy primer over the top of everything that I had previously sanded out, dash, jams, seam sealer, etc...
Also primed a couple other parts that are going to be white, shoot them white the same time I spray the inside.
Also brought up what was left of my windshield to the local auto glass guy in town. He said he could whip one up tomorrow, although no hurry. Going to order up 4 sets of windshield gaskets and keys from SOR tomorrow per/ LandcruiserJunky's recomendation for the windshield, side glass and rear hatch glass.
Might need that windshield next week  Hopefully I will be wetsanding tomorrow, hoping to start shooting color on the inside in a couple days.

Got about 3 hours in on the lv tonight. My entire evening was spent wet sanding down the inside with 400 grit and then scrubbing and wiping everything out over and over with clean water.
Used the air hose and blew everything out real good and then wiped it down with DX330 and blew it out again. I plan on leaving work a little early tomorrow to get a start on painting. If everything goes right it should be base and cleared on the inside tomorrow night..........hopefully

I have no idea what I'm going to do for the rubber around the window wing. You tell me when you figure it out
I should have some pics this evening on the 2 tone colors. I had run a stringline a few weeks agon when the doors were on and made marks where I wanted the paint line. I will have to make the marks again because I have sanded them off now, but I had measured from the drip rail before I started sanding. I will be spraying the white first and then back taping and shooting the dark. After all that is done I shoot the clear.
Not sure if that totally answers your question, I'm kinda hoping this evening my pics will answer that for you. One thing that is different between yours and mine is that your using single stage ureathane and I'm using base/clear. You have to wait at least 12 hours before you can back tape. I have to wait about 30 minutes with the base before I can back tape, so I am able to shoot both colors fairly quickly and goto clear right away.

Small change of plans.....I will be spraying the dark color first and then the white. I just spoke to my body man buddy and he said to spray that first.
Because theres less to spray and back tape he recomended spraying that first. He also said the I would have no problem covering the dark color with white. He said the only color that would give you problems when you tried to cover it with white would be red....it would turn pink he said.
